Grandma’s French Toast: The Taste of Childhood Rediscovered

🄣 Step-by-step preparation

1. Prepare the soaking
machine In a large bowl, beat:

eggs
milk
sugar
vanilla
šŸ‘‰ sugar Mix until you get a homogeneous texture, slightly foamy and fragrant.

2. Dip the bread
slices Arrange the bread slices in a deep dish.
Gently pour the mixture over the top, or dip each slice into the bowl.
Leave to soak for 1 to 2 minutes per side. The bread should be soft but not soggy.
Tip: Bread from the day before or two days old is ideal because it holds up better when baked.

3. Cook the French toast
Melt a nice knob of butter in a non-stick pan over medium heat.
Place the soaked slices of bread and brown them for 2 to 3 minutes on each side.
šŸ‘‰ The bread should be golden brown and crispy on the outside.

4. Presentation and indulgence
Serve the French toast hot, filled according to your desires:

A veil of icing
sugar A drizzle of maple syrup or honey
Some fresh fruit (strawberries, banana, blueberries)
